Logging in as root user in the shell with suse 9.1
 
Hi, I'm a newbie. I use Suse linux 9.1 Personal.
When I type "su" in the shell as a regular user to open a root shell, it asks me the root password. I try to type it, but after very few seconds it says that the password is wrong, without giving me neither the time to type it! What should I do?

I am assuming that you are doing this through X Windows (graphical interface).
Try switching to a virtual terminal (<Ctrl><Alt><F1> or <F2> or ... to <F6>)
Give root for username and type the password
Does that work?

If it did work, Press <Ctrl>D to exit
Press <Ctrl><Alt><F7> or <Alt><F7> to return to the graphical user interface.

Just some things to see if it is some terminal setting in X Windows. I have had problems with X Windows terminal sessions before.
